From 0891d88e41aca8ae16610aa78e66a169722dd9cb Mon Sep 17 00:00:00 2001 From: Lorenzo Stoakes Date: Fri, 15 Nov 2024 12:41:55 +0000 Subject: [PATCH] mm: unconditionally close VMAs on error BugLink: https://bugs.launchpad.net/bugs/2101042 [ Upstream commit 4080ef1579b2413435413988d14ac8c68e4d42c8 ] Incorrect invocation of VMA callbacks when the VMA is no longer in a consistent state is bug prone and risky to perform. With regards to the important vm_ops->close() callback We have gone to great lengths to try to track whether or not we ought to close VMAs. Rather than doing so and risking making a mistake somewhere, instead unconditionally close and reset vma->vm_ops to an empty dummy operations set with a NULL .close operator. We introduce a new function to do so - vma_close() - and simplify existing vms logic which tracked whether we needed to close or not. This simplifies the logic, avoids incorrect double-calling of the .close() callback and allows us to update error paths to simply call vma_close() unconditionally - making VMA closure idempotent.
